Five Things: A Concert, Farmers Market and PAYT Petition

1. Thunderstorms possible today: Tuesday will be overcast with a chance of  60 percent chance of showers. Highs in the mid-80s. 

2. Farmers market this afternoon: Don't forget the city's summer farmers market is held from 3 to 6:30 p.m.  every Tuesday through Sept. 24, right next to city hall.

3. Family movie night at library: Take advantage of the library's air conditioning 6 p.m. Tuesday night in the Library's Maccario Room. There's free food, too!

4. Malden Summer Concert Series: NOTE: Due to rain, the concert will now be held at the Malden Senior Center instead. 

Resident Howie Newman will be joined by his son Keith and special guest Nate Mattingly from 6-8 p.m Wednesday at City Hall Plaza. 

5. "Malden First" petition: Residents opposed to the city's "Pay As You Throw" system are collecting signatures outside of the Charles Street Stop & Shop to replace the program with their own idea. You can read the petition here and join the discussion on our announcement boards.
